February is Black History Month

Every February, people across Canada participate in Black History Month events and festivities that honour the legacy of Black Canadians and their communities.

The 2022 theme for Black History Month is: “February and Forever: Celebrating Black History today and every day,” which focuses on recognizing the daily contributions that Black Canadians make to Canada.

No matter where you live, all Canadians are invited to learn more about these communities, and how they continue to help shape the story of Canada.

Reading Support at School and Home
Last week we began our second cycle of literacy support for our grade 1 - 4 students.  Each 6 week literacy cycle is driven by our on-going reading assessments.  Students are grouped and provided targeted literacy instruction in a small group through guided reading, word work, phonics, sight word, and vocabulary building activities.  The targeted instruction is provided for approximately 30 minutes, four days per week.  While different groups may work with adults in different spaces, everyone is participating in the same activities, adjusted to their reading level.  
You can have an active role in supporting reading development at home.  We encourage all parents to read with your child for at least 4 days a week (more if you can make it work).  Reading for 15 - 30 minutes a day with your child is an excellent way to build their skills and confidence.  Your child has access to a number of books in their classroom library and the Learning Commons.  You are also encouraged to drop by the Cochrane Library to find some books that interest your child.
Here are a few fun ways to read with your child:
  • Read to me - your child can listen to you read fluently and with expression.  You can also show your child how to track the words as you read
  • Read with me - you and your child can take turns reading 
  • Listen to me read - your child can read to you.  This is important for our FI students
  • Listen to reading with me - listen to reading together, asking questions and making meaning together
Students at Glenbow also have access to online reading programs.  These include Raz Kids and Je lis.  Students can listen to these books and practice reading at home.  If you have any questions about accessing the programs, please be sure to reach out to your child's teacher.
The important piece in all of this is to make reading fun and joyful.  Making reading a regular part of your routine at home is an excellent way to reinforce the work that your child is doing at school and gives you an opportunity to support their hard work and it is quality time spent with your child!
